Refund of Customs Duty paid - denial on the ground that the ...

Customs

November 20, 2021

Refund of Customs Duty paid - denial on the ground that the appellant had not filed any appeal - The appellant is directed to make an application under section 154 of the Customs Act, 1962 for Re- assessment of Bills of Entry. The Proper officer shall consider the application to be made under section 154 of the Customs Act, 1962 in accordance with law - AT
